HONG KONG: NEW TERRITORIES LEASES
1. The Secretary of State has agreed that the Governor of Hong Kong should use the opportunity provided by his visit to Peking in the last week of March to take preliminary soundings on the question of property leases in the New Territories. The Prime Minister has been informed and is content (Dr Owen's minute of February and Mr Cartledge's letter of 12 February). This
submission contains recommendations on the line which the
Governor should take during his visit.
Substance
2. The difficulty posed by the expiry of property leases in the New Territories in 1997, and the solution we have in mind were outlined in paragraphs 5-7 of my submission of 29 January. A rather fuller account is given in paragraphs 1-7 of the Governor's
letter of 21 December 1978.
(aka cuole) 3. The nub of the problem is that the many thousands of land leases
in the New Territories have all been written to expire three days before 1 July 1997, when the Lease of the New Territories from China
itself runs out. This fact has so far had no real effect on the climate for investment in Hong Kong and, with relations between China and Hong Kong currently as good as they have ever been, it is unlikely to do so in the immediate future. But the steadily shortening span of existing leases, and the inability of the Hong Kong Government to grant new leases extending beyond 1997, will fairly soon begin to deter major new investment, and create problems of confidence, unless some practical solution can be found.
Any solution must, it goes without saying, be acceptable to the Chinese. Given the economic and commercial benefits they derive from Hong Kong and will continue to have need of for a long time to
there is a reasonable chance that they will be ready to help.
